The president of a certified training, education, and development center of the Kawasaki Kisen Kaisha Ltd. (“K” LINE) in the Philippines, Capt. Edgardo T. Baratang and his staff paid a courtesy visit to the College of Engineering on July 7, 2016. They inform Dean Taclobos that they are now accepting applicants for the next batch in the Marine Engineering bridging program. Joining them during the visit was Engr. Marvin Blanco, a former READS scholar assigned at the University convent, who will join the latest batch to finish the training this August 2016. As a token of appreciation to the continued partnership in quality maritime education, K Line donated several gadgets to the college. They include the following: safety glasses, hacksaw blade, steel brush, hammers, steel tape and safety gloves. The College continually supplies highly competent mechanical engineers to K Line for the bridging program of BS Marine Engineering. (Dean Christopher Taclobos)
